Courses Available for 2026 Session

MDU offers two different options (for the 2026 academic year):


1. Three Year LLB (for graduates of any recognized institution) , and

2. Five year Integrated Law Programme (BA LLB) (students who have completed their 12th grade) The three year LLB is a popular choice among graduates who have some other degree and wish to change their career path or pursue a career in Law after graduating.

Applicant Eligibility

Applicants seeking admission into the MDU LLB program must satisfy all specified eligibility criteria.

Three Year LLB Applicants: Candidates must possess a Bachelor's degree from an accredited post-secondary institution within India, and, at least, the minimum cumulative average established by the University of their assigned degree.


Five Year BA LLB Applicants: Candidates must possess the equivalent of 12 years of formal education from an appropriate recognized school system in India, with an established minimum total grade average from the appropriate countries.

Further, each jurisdiction and/or authorized institution may impose additional cumulative grade averages on total applicants for their LLB and BA LLB/ JD eligibility, thus applicants must confirm eligibility status on a state by state basis.

Career Opportunities After LLB


Students that complete their L.L.B. at M.D.U will have an array of different careers available to them as follows:


- Advocate's Practice - Register with the Bar Council of India and practice as an advocate.

- Judicial Services - Obtain entry-level judicial positions

- Corporate Legal Advisor - Provide legal services to a corporation or company.

- Law Firms - Work for a recognized law firm.

- Higher Studies - Continue on to receive a Masters in Law (LL.M.) or a specialized diploma.
